About

Consuelo Montesinos is a scholar working on Molecular Biology, Plant Science and Cell Biology. According to data from OpenAlex, Consuelo Montesinos has authored 14 papers receiving a total of 766 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 7 papers in Plant Science and 4 papers in Cell Biology. Recurrent topics in Consuelo Montesinos's work include Fungal and yeast genetics research (5 papers), Photosynthetic Processes and Mechanisms (5 papers) and Plant Stress Responses and Tolerance (4 papers). Consuelo Montesinos is often cited by papers focused on Fungal and yeast genetics research (5 papers), Photosynthetic Processes and Mechanisms (5 papers) and Plant Stress Responses and Tolerance (4 papers). Consuelo Montesinos collaborates with scholars based in Spain, Germany and Puerto Rico. Consuelo Montesinos's co-authors include Ramón Serrano, Roc Ros, José Mulet, Gabino Ríos, Martin P. Leube, Íñigo Fernandez-de-Larrinoa, José Antonio Márquez, Amparo Pascual‐Ahuir, Markus Proft and Vicente Moreno and has published in prestigious journals such as PLANT PHYSIOLOGY, Biochemical Journal and FEBS Letters.
